Assessment of degenerative changes in the atlanto-odontoid joint using cone-beam computed tomography (CBCT) imaging

Background:
This study sought to evaluate the severity of osteoarthritis in the atlanto-odontoid joint (AOJ) using cone-beam computed tomography (CBCT) and analyse its distribution by age and sex.
Materials And Methods:
The CBCT images of 215 patients (130 females, 85 males; aged 18-80 years) taken for dental purposes were retrospectively analysed. The severity of the osteoarthritis in the AOJ was graded from 0 to 3, while its relationships with age and sex were assessed via ordinal and binary logistic regression analyses.
Results:
Osteoarthritis-related changes were detected in 64.7% of patients (62.3% of females, 68.3% of males). Females showed 44.3% decreased odds of severe osteoarthritis compared to males (p = 0.041). Individuals aged 18-29 showed 99.9% decreased odds of severe osteoarthritis, those aged 30-39 showed 99.7% decreased odds, those aged 40-49 showed 99.4% decreased odds, those aged 50-59 showed 97.1% decreased odds, and those aged 60-69 showed 96.0% decreased odds of severe osteoarthritis compared to individuals aged 70-80 (all p < 0.01). Each additional year of age increased the risk of osteoarthritis by 8.0% (OR: 1.080; p < 0.001) (odds ratio (OR): 1.080; p < 0.001), although it was not significantly associated with sex (p = 0.248).
Conclusion:
CBCT is effective in detecting degenerative changes in the AOJ. Moreover, it is associated with lower radiation doses than conventional CT. Ageing significantly increases both the probability and the severity of osteoarthritis. Routine AOJ evaluation during CBCT imaging may significantly enhance clinical decision-making by enabling the early detection and management of osteoarthritis.
